Dentist Los Gatos CA Should You Try Laser Dentistry?

Dentist Los Gatos CA Should You Try Laser Dentistry

?

One of the newer techniques in the dental industry offers wonderful advantages to restore the appearance of the teeth, including the options in teeth whitening, and it is called laser dentistry. Many of the newer technologies in laser dentistry are comfortable and painless for the patient, which is helpful to minimize much of the discomfort that is associated with dental appointments. This will also reduce the risk of bleeding due to lasers used in the dental techniques. These lasers generate a heat energy, which will work as a cutting tool. This also has the ability to strengthen the bond between the teeth and the filling and heal the filling simultaneously. When laser dentistry is used for teeth whitening, it also enhances the effectiveness of teeth bleaching ingredients.

When used within a dental practice, laser dentistry truly has its advantages. This technique can be used for many different treatments to minimize discomfort and downtime. Many people who have struggled with discomfort when visiting the dentist will be happy to use this technique because they won't need anesthesia or sutures in a procedure. The laser will use a high energy to coagulate the blood vessels, which will prevent bleeding overall because it will be controlled through the use of the laser.

Laser dentistry can be used for different reasons, such as removing tumors in the mouth without any pain or sutures. A laser can also minimize the common damage caused by tooth decay by detecting this early on in the soft tissue in the mouth. A dentist could also use a laser to decrease any pain caused by cold sores and stimulate the healing process. A laser may also be used to reshape the gum tissue so that the teeth are healthier. This type of reshaping is called crown lengthening, and the laser is an innovative tool when used for this purpose.

A laser procedure can also be used by babies that have a tight tongue when they are born, making it difficult for them to breast-feed. This condition will limit the movement of the tongue to inhibit development, and the laser can free up the tongue to prevent speech impediments. The laser energy can also be used to regenerate blood vessels, scars, and nerves.

Overall, the greatest benefit to laser dentistry is that it will dramatically reduce inflammation and pain, and it can also be used for a teeth whitening procedure.
